Ghana Football Association President Kwesi Nyantakyi was re-elected for a third term of office until 2019 by the GFA Congress on Tuesday in Tamale.

According to the Article 28.7 of the Ghana FA Statutes, Congress will duly return the 47-year-old lawyer unopposed.

This was the second successive time Nyantakyi, owner of Ghana Premier League side Wa All Stars, was entering a Ghana Football Association as the only candidate.

In 2011, three candidates were disqualified from the race after failing to meet the electoral requirements.

Kwesi Nyantakyi is the first President of the GFA to be democratically re-elected twice as President of the Association.
